Its gas-guzzling, CO2-belching products may be unfashionable currently and GM has put a ‘for sale’ sign up in front of the brand, but, last month, Hummer Australia had its best sales month in a year, retailing 122 units.
Local GM unit Holden said the result was achieved despite total market sales being down 17.1%
and the SUV market down 18.6% compared to March 2008.
“Despite the challenges being faced with the declining market, these results show the strength of the brand amongst consumers”, said Parveen Batish, director of GM premium brands, in a statement.
“Australia is the fourth largest market in the world for Hummer and these sales figures highlight the popularity of the H3 in our market”.
Australia takes only the right hand drive H3 assembled in South Africa. It was launched in 2007.
